Japan Flora: Deciduous, thinly hairy rather soft herb, 30-60 cm. high; stems with a brown membranous scale 2-3 cm. long at base; sterile blade sessile, ternately divided, green, the main lateral branches ovate, 10-20 cm. long, 5-15 cm. wide, short-acuminate, shortpetiolulate, bipinnate; pinnae lanceolate to oblong-lanceolate, the pinnules oblong to narrowly ovate, pinnately lobed and toothed, sessile or somewhat adnate on the prominendy winged rachis, the primary terminal segment deltoid; fertile panicle ovate to broadly lanceolate, 7-13 cm. long, compound, longer than and overtopping the sterile blade. May-June. Woods.
Hokkaido, Honshu, Shikoku, Kyushu; rather rare. Korea, Manchuria, China, Himalayas, Siberia to Europe, and N. America.
